Concrete Network Publishes Metallic Coatings Q&A
Calimesa, CA (PRWEB) October 19, 2015 -- Metallic coatings are a rising trend in the decorative concrete field. An increasing number of clients are looking for metallic floors not only to enhance the look of their property, but to leave a lasting impression. As a result, contractors are raising questions about these decorative finishes.
In response, Concrete Network has published answers to frequently asked questions for using metallic epoxy coatings. You’ll find information on where they can be used, how they are mixed, and creating special effects.
“We’re seeing more metallic installations than ever,” says Sarah Hutchinson, who is in charge of content development at Concrete Network. “This article is our effort to set contractors up for success. When learning a new application like metallic coatings it’s always a good idea to do your homework. Going in with the proper knowledge will help prevent call backs and ensure your work is top-quality.”
